Convert PDF to JPEG on Windows with Adobe Acrobat Pro

Adobe Acrobat Pro is an advanced PDF editing tool for professionals. It supports exporting PDFs to various formats like Word, pictures, slides, and more.

Although comprehensive, this software comes at a high price. If you are a subscriber, you can easily convert PDF files into JPEG images with minimal effort.

Note: Acrobat Pro currently supports the following operating systems: Windows 10, Windows 11, Windows Server 2016, and Windows Server 2019.

Step 1. Open a PDF File

Open a PDF document with Adobe Acrobat, and select the Export PDF tool in the right side toolbar.

Open a PDF with Adobe Acrobat

Open a PDF with Adobe Acrobat

Step 2. Export and Save the JPEG Files

In the new window, choose JPEG under the Image section, click the Export button, and then select where to store the JPEG image.

How to Save PDF to JPG on Windows by Taking a Screenshot

Users can also save PDF documents as JPG/JPEG files using the built-in Snip & Sketch and Snipping Tool apps. The latter is also present in older versions like Windows 7 and Windows 8.

These apps are ideal for PDFs with one or two pages but less efficient for large documents.

Since the steps for taking screenshots differ slightly between these two apps, we will provide detailed instructions for each to help you save a PDF page as a JPG/JPEG file.

Using Snip & Sketch to Capture a Screenshot

Step 1. Open a PDF File with Google Chrome

Select the PDF document you want to convert and open it with a browser like Google Chrome.

Open a PDF with Google Chrome

Open a PDF with Google Chrome

Step 2. Take a Screenshot

Once the PDF is open, hit the Fit to Page icon to adjust the dimension to ensure the whole page will show in the browser.

Then tap “Windows+Shift+S” on your keyboard simultaneously to take a screenshot of the PDF page. The screenshot will automatically show up in the lower right corner, click on it to mark up or share the image.

Take a Screenshot of a PDF Page

Take a Screenshot of a PDF Page

Step 3. Save the PDF Page as a JPG Image

In the popup Snip & Sketch window, you can highlight images and lines in the PDF if necessary.

Click the Save As icon, Save as type in JPG, rename the file in the saving window, and then hit Save to remake the PDF page to a JPG file.

Using Snipping Tool to Take a Screenshot

Similar to the Snip & Sketch app, Windows users can also use the Snipping Tool to take a screenshot to save a PDF page as a JPEG file.

Step 1. Open a PDF with a browser, Google Chrome for example

Step 2. Capture a Screenshot

Type “snipping tool” in the search field on your Windows toolbar and open the tool. Click New to take a screenshot of the page.

Run Snipping Tool

Run Snipping Tool

Step 3. Save the Image in JPEG Format

When you take the screenshot, a new window will appear automatically, where you can also highlight the image. Then navigate to File, choose Save As, name your file, select JPEG file(*.JPG) in the Save as type drop-down, and click Save.
